WASHINGTON, D.C. — U.S. Senator Shelley Moore Capito (R-W.Va.), Ranking Member of the Senate Appropriations Subcommittee on Labor, Health and Human Services, Education, and Related Agencies, today announced a $5,239,853 grant from the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) awarded to Coalfield Community Action Partnership, Inc. for Head Start Programs in West Virginia.

“This funding from HHS will help strengthen the educational foundation of our youth in Mingo County, and provide the Coalfield Community Action Partnership the resources needed help our children thrive,” Ranking Member Capito said. “These programs are an important part in making sure every child in West Virginia has the opportunity to learn, grow, and be successful in the future.”
